Ciara Confirms US Tour Plans, Announces Musician Auditions for Upcoming Trek

by

PR NewswireOn the heels of releasing the video for “I Bet,” Ciara has confirmed she’s gearing up to embark on a North American tour — and she’s looking for a brand-new band to take on the road.

The singer has announced she’ll be conducting auditions for drummer, bass player and guitarist this Friday, March 13 at SIR Studios in Los Angeles from 2 p.m.  to 6 p.m. PT.

“I am so excited about this tour,” Ciara says in a statement.  “It has been almost six years since my last tour.  I feel this album is my best body of work.  It is important to me that my fans have the greatest show experience possible. On the ‘Jackie’ tour, fans will get a chance to know me more intimately, jam to good music, and most importantly be entertained.  I cannot wait!”

Ciara’s long-time Music Director, Kim Burse, chimes in: “I have been working with Ciara musically since she debuted her first album.  Her strength is truly as a stage performer, which makes working with her an inviting challenge and pleasure.  Her ability to continue to grow impresses me greatly.  We plan to give the fans something exciting!”

While further details surrounding the tour have yet to be revealed, Ci Ci has hinted that her forthcoming album, Jackie, will arrive this May.
